UK sanctions hit two residents accused of sending tech to Russia
By
Binu Mathew
Britain announced new sanctions on people and groups it said were linked to Russian finance, energy and military operations on Tuesday, including two UK residents it accused of sending high-end electronics to Moscow for the war in Ukraine.
The two – a Ukrainian and a Polish national living in Britain – had operated “a shadowy network of shell companies” to funnel more than $120 million of technology to Russia, Prime Minister Keir Starmer’s office said.
